In November 2022, Aaron Phypers was driving his wife to work in Los Angeles when a bullet suddenly hit the back of their truck’s cabin. As they continued to drive, the shooter allegedly followed them, eventually blocking their vehicle.
“It wasn’t like we were cut off. All of a sudden this guy was following us,” Richards, 53, said in an appearance on SiriusXM’s website. Jeff Lewis Live in February 2023. “He was kind of aggressive, and Aaron tried to scoot over, and he pulled over and (the shooter) pulled over.”
According to Richards, Phypers, 52, rolled down the window to face the man.
“He put his hands up and said, ‘I don’t know what you’re worried about. I’m trying to take my wife to work,’” Richards recalled.
While Phypers appeared calm during the unpredictable moments, Richards said her reaction was the opposite.
“I didn’t handle it well,” Richards said Jeff Lewis describing the moments she started screaming. “I was literally on the floor almost peeing my pants.”
Aaron Phypers and Denise Richards
Robin L Marshall/Getty ImagesAt one point, Richards started to jump out of the truck to escape before Phypers pulled her back in for safety.
He later told the unidentified individual, “Please, I don’t know what we did, but he’s trying to take me to work.” According to Richards, the man proceeded to roll down his window and drive away.
